The 3M 7010366627 is a non-woven silicon carbide finishing disc designed for light to moderate surface prep and finishing tasks on metal, plastic, wood, and fiberglass. The disc uses a hook-and-loop quick-change attachment system for fast installation and removal on compatible disc holders and sanders. At 8 inches in diameter, it conforms to contoured and hard-to-reach surfaces, making it well suited for deburring, scratch blending, satin finishing, and general surface cleaning. The ultra-fine grade abrasive delivers consistent, repeatable finishes without aggressive material removal. Installers and fabricators in metal finishing, HVAC duct fabrication, and general maintenance work rely on this disc for professional surface results.
This disc is suited for use on aluminum, stainless steel, and other metals, as well as plastics, wood, and fiberglass. It fits applications requiring controlled surface conditioning rather than heavy stock removal. Typical use cases include blending weld marks, removing light oxidation, preparing surfaces for coating, and creating uniform satin finishes on sheet metal and fabricated components. The non-woven three-dimensional structure resists loading and maintains cutting action throughout the disc life, providing consistent output across multiple passes.
Designed for use with hook-and-loop compatible disc pads and random orbital or right-angle sanders accepting 8-inch non-woven finishing discs.
Mount the disc onto a compatible hook-and-loop backup pad before operation. Ensure the sander or grinder is powered off and unplugged before attaching or removing the disc. Verify the backup pad diameter matches the disc diameter to maintain full surface contact and prevent edge lifting. Wear appropriate personal protective equipment including eye protection and gloves during surface finishing operations.
